Cedric Huyghebaert
About
Cedric Huyghebaert has authored 106 papers that have received a total of 3.7k indexed citations.
This includes 78 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 66 papers in Materials Chemistry and 25 papers in Biomedical Engineering. The topics of these papers are 2D Materials and Applications (38 papers), Graphene research and applications (37 papers) and MXene and MAX Phase Materials (21 papers). Cedric Huyghebaert is often cited by papers focused on 2D Materials and Applications (38 papers), Graphene research and applications (37 papers) and MXene and MAX Phase Materials (21 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, Japan and Germany. Cedric Huyghebaert's co-authors include Stefan De Gendt, Iuliana Radu, Inge Asselberghs, Marc Heyns and Daniele Chiappe and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Nature Communications and ACS Nano.
